1. The Death of Synthetic Dyes

For decades, synthetic dyes like "Red 40" were the industry standard. However, increasing regulatory pressure and the demand for "No Artificial Colors" have forced a massive shift. Beetroot powder provides a deep, crimson hue that is 100% plant-based, allowing manufacturers to maintain visual appeal while meeting "Natural Color" labeling requirements.

2. The Sports Nutrition "Nitrate" Boom

Beetroot is a cornerstone of the modern pre-workout industry. It is naturally rich in Dietary Nitrates, which the body converts into Nitric Oxide to support cardiovascular efficiency and athletic endurance. 3. Nutrient Density & Clean Labeling

Beyond color and nitrates, Beetroot is rich in antioxidants (betalains), fiber, and essential minerals like potassium and iron. Incorporating our powder allows food manufacturers to "fortify" their nutritional profiles using whole-food ingredients rather than synthetic vitamin premixes, appealing to health-conscious global consumers.
